Treadmill Motor Types and Functions
Understanding the different types of treadmill motors is essential for anyone looking to maximize their workout experience. Each motor type has unique functions that affect performance, durability, and noise levels. This section delves into the various motor options available, highlighting their characteristics and how they influence the overall operation of the treadmill.
The motor is the heart of a treadmill. It powers the belt and determines the speed and incline settings. Most treadmills feature either a DC motor or an AC motor, each with unique benefits.
-
DC motors are quieter and more energy-efficient, making them ideal for home use.
-
AC motors are typically found in commercial models and provide consistent power for heavy usage.
| Motor Type | Benefits | Drawbacks |
|---|---|---|
| DC Motor | Quieter, energy-efficient | Limited power for heavy use |
| AC Motor | Consistent power, durable | Noisy, less energy-efficient |
Treadmill Belt Alignment and Lubrication Insights
Understanding treadmill belt alignment and lubrication is crucial for maintaining optimal performance and extending the lifespan of your machine. Proper alignment ensures smooth operation, while regular lubrication minimizes wear and tear. This section delves into essential insights that go beyond the basics, helping you keep your treadmill in peak condition.
The treadmill belt is critical for providing a smooth running surface. It must be properly aligned and lubricated to ensure optimal performance.
-
Belt alignment affects how smoothly the belt moves and can prevent wear.
-
Lubrication reduces friction, extending the life of both the belt and the motor.
Regularly check for signs of wear, such as fraying or slipping.
Treadmill Console Feature Insights
Understanding the features of a treadmill console can enhance your workout experience significantly. While many users focus on basic functions, the console offers a range of insights and capabilities that can optimize performance and track progress. This section delves into the essential features that often go overlooked, providing a deeper understanding of how to make the most of your treadmill.
The console controls various treadmill functions, including speed, incline, and workout programs. Understanding these features enhances workout efficiency.
-
Speed settings allow for adjustments based on fitness levels.
-
Incline settings simulate outdoor running conditions, increasing workout intensity.
Familiarize yourself with the console layout to maximize your treadmill experience.
| Console Feature | Function | Importance |
|---|---|---|
| Speed Control | Adjusts pace | Tailors workouts |
| Incline Control | Simulates hills | Increases intensity |
| Heart Rate Monitor | Tracks exertion | Ensures safety |
Treadmill Safety Features Explained
Understanding the safety features of a treadmill is crucial for both novice and experienced users. These mechanisms are designed to prevent accidents and enhance the overall workout experience. By exploring these features, you can ensure a safer and more effective exercise routine while maximizing the benefits of your treadmill workouts.
Safety features are essential for preventing injuries during workouts. Most treadmills include emergency stop buttons and safety keys.
-
Emergency stop buttons allow for quick halting of the treadmill.
-
Safety keys ensure the treadmill stops if the user falls or steps off.
Always test these features before starting a workout to ensure they function correctly.
Treadmill Maintenance for Optimal Performance
Maintaining a treadmill is essential for ensuring its longevity and optimal performance. Regular upkeep not only enhances the efficiency of the machine but also prevents common issues that can arise with wear and tear. Understanding the key maintenance practices can help users get the most out of their equipment while minimizing the risk of costly repairs.
Regular maintenance is vital for treadmill longevity. Neglecting upkeep can lead to costly repairs or decreased performance.
-
Lubricate the belt every few months to prevent wear.
-
Inspect the motor for dust buildup and clean it regularly.
Create a maintenance schedule to keep your treadmill in top condition.
| Maintenance Task | Frequency | Purpose |
|---|---|---|
| Lubricate Belt | Every 3 months | Reduces friction |
| Clean Motor | Monthly | Prevents overheating |
| Check Belt Alignment | Monthly | Ensures smooth operation |
Treadmill Maintenance and Troubleshooting Tips
Maintaining a treadmill is essential for ensuring its longevity and optimal performance. Regular upkeep not only enhances your workout experience but also prevents common issues that can arise with wear and tear. This section provides practical tips for maintenance and troubleshooting to help you keep your treadmill running smoothly.
Understanding common treadmill issues can save time and money. Problems often arise from improper use or lack of maintenance.
-
Belt slipping can indicate misalignment or insufficient lubrication.
-
No power may result from a tripped circuit breaker or faulty motor.
Knowing these issues helps in troubleshooting effectively.
